    @Holly mentioned to me the other day about backing the place on my flat pace selections. So this morning I downloaded all the individual results and @Adam has added (it may have been there all along but I'm trying to highlight it and I probably ignored it because I can be blinkered sometimes) the place BSP. So I've done a P and L on them. For Speed if you delete all columns after bsp_place and run this formula it will give you a profit and loss per race. just apply it to the whole column.(=IF(P3="Y",(Q3-1)*98%,-1). change the 3 to whatever your first row number is(it will be 2 or 3). Then run a running total calculation. Takes two minutes to see if something is profitable to place or not.

    Anyway here are the results. From 494 trades a profit of 126.86. So an ROI of 25 % and a max drawdown of a ridiculously low 8.22%. This software is the gift that keeps giving. Mad.

    It is sometimes. Variance on backing strategies can be a lot higher than lay as the strike rate tends to be a lot lower. Just have to be ready for it.

    Even the trobs I do only(he says) have a 43% strike rate. But the wins and losses tend to group. The trick is to not panic when you go on a long losing run. Sensible staking and a gentle compounding is the way forward. Never been a fan of doubling stakes when you double the bank. A nice one or two percent compound depending on the strategy gets you there. Then you can enjoy all those buses when they come along 🤣
